Which option best completes the diagram? box 1 : ? box 2 : the supreme court rules that state must provide lawyers for poor defendants in felony cases. box 3 : states establish public defenders' offices to represent defendants who can't afford lawyers. a. clarence gideon is sued for refusing to provide state citizens with lawyers b. clarence gideon fights to pass the sixth amendment c. clarence gideon is convicted of a felony in florida after being refused a lawyer d. clarence gideon is chosen as a supreme court justice answer : clarence gideon is convicted of a felony in florida after being refused a lawyer : apex
